The Oswego County Legislature recognizes the Substance Awareness Family Education (S.A.F.E.) Fair which provides education about the harmful effects of synthetic marijuana and other drugs. Community awareness is the first step to overcoming common misconceptions about this public health problem, recognizing the symptoms of abuse, and preventing addictions and fatalities. The event runs from 12 to 5 p.m. on Sunday, April 26 at the Oswego Elks Lodge #271 on the corner of West Bridge and Fifth streets in Oswego and admission is free.
